  • 1. 

    What do you understand by the term "Wisdom of the crowds" and how it applies to web 2.0?

    • A.

      Collective knowledge from many is of greater value than that of a single expert

    • B.

      An expert opinion always outweighs that from a group

    • C.

      Experts can seek information from others to increase their wisdom

    Correct Answer
    A. Collective knowledge from many is of greater value than that of a single expert
    Explanation
    The term "Wisdom of the crowds" refers to the idea that the collective knowledge and opinions of a large group of people are often more accurate and insightful than the expertise of a single individual. This concept applies to web 2.0 because it is a platform that allows for the sharing and collaboration of information and ideas from a wide range of users. Through crowd-sourcing and collective intelligence, web 2.0 platforms harness the wisdom of the crowds to generate valuable insights and knowledge.

  • 4. 

    Which of the following is characteristic of Web 2.0 applications?

    • A.

      They provide users with content rather than asking users to create it

    • B.

      They get better as more people use it

    • C.

      Web 2.0 application refers to a new version of a web 1.0 application It is an updated version of Web 1.0

    Correct Answer
    B. They get better as more people use it
    Explanation
    Web 2.0 applications are characterized by their ability to improve and enhance their functionality as more users engage with them. This is due to the collaborative nature of these applications, where user-generated content and interactions contribute to the overall improvement of the platform. As more people use the application, more data and feedback are generated, allowing for continuous updates and enhancements to be made. This characteristic sets Web 2.0 applications apart from Web 1.0 applications, which were static and did not have the same level of user participation and improvement.

  • 6. 

    My students are digital natives, this means...

    • A.

      A digital native is a person for whom digital technologies already existed when they were born and hence has grown up with digital technology such as computers, the Internet, mobile phones, and MP3s. A digital immigrant is an individual who grew up without digital technology and adopted it later.

    • B.

      Someone from Digital Land

    • C.

      I just know I am not a digital native

    Correct Answer
    A. A digital native is a person for whom digital technologies already existed when they were born and hence has grown up with digital technology such as computers, the Internet, mobile phones, and MP3s. A digital immigrant is an individual who grew up without digital technology and adopted it later.
    Explanation
    The correct answer explains that a digital native is someone who grew up with digital technology already existing when they were born. They have been exposed to and are familiar with technologies such as computers, the Internet, mobile phones, and MP3s. On the other hand, a digital immigrant is someone who did not grow up with digital technology and adopted it later in life. This answer provides a clear and concise definition of the terms digital native and digital immigrant.
